Transaction 6530ee4ef7992bf058e20dee1496c542f020008f5a949e19dc515ccd79152d12
1 Input
2 Outputs
- 6530ee4ef7992bf058e20dee1496c542f020008f5a949e19dc515ccd79152d12:0
- 6530ee4ef7992bf058e20dee1496c542f020008f5a949e19dc515ccd79152d12:1
value 2019853
address 12LivJCxC5h6fQyumcwBAwv9aLPBJebtKH
value 5920000
address 1QEaNcyYHTU1yisA2Jf5S5SjVHUoHdWfWh